America East Conference Tournament Picks: Who’s the next America East underdog story?

Two years ago, UMBC survived the America East Tournament as an underdog and made the NCAA Tournament as a #16 seed and stunned the top overall seed Virginia in the first 16-over-1 upset in NCAA Men’s Tournament history. Last year, Vermont came out of the America East Tournament and largely outplayed Florida State as a 13th-seed before falling in a tight contest. Whoever emerges from the America East tournament is likely to be a tough out in the NCAA Tournament, so who will it be this year? Vermont’s the favorite, but UMBC has tournament pedigree, and Stony Brook is usually tough to beat in the postseason. Here’s a breakdown of our brackets and three sets of full picks.
